Introduction to Jazz

Jazz was first published in 1992 by Pulitzer and Nobel Prize-winning author Toni Morrison. The novel is the second part of Morrison's Dantesque trilogy on African-American history, beginning with Beloved (1987) and ending with Paradise (1997).

The narrator tells the story of Violet, Joe, and Dorcas in Harlem during the 1920's. Joe and Dorcas were having an affair, which ended in Joe shooting and killing Dorcas. The book opens with Joe's wife, Violet, showing up at the funeral and slashing the dead girl's face with a knife.
